PI13681 2,6-Di-tert-butyl-4-methylpyrylium trifluoromethanesulfonate (CAS No.: 59643-43-5)

Catalogue Number PI13681
CAS Number 59643-43-5
Composition C15H23F3O4S
Form Powder

2,6-Di-tert-butyl-4-methylpyrylium trifluoromethanesulfonate is an organic salt utilised in chemical synthesis protocols, particularly in initiating polymerisation reactions. How does 2,6-Di-tert-butyl-4-methylpyrylium trifluoromethanesulfonate function in synthesis protocols?

It acts as a photoinitiator in polymerisation reactions by generating reactive species when exposed to suitable light sources. This controlled reactivity facilitates the initiation stage in synthetic processes, contributing to better reaction predictability.

What are the recommended storage conditions for this compound?

Store the compound in a cool, dry environment away from moisture. It is advisable to use airtight, moisture-resistant containers to maintain its chemical integrity during storage.
